How to prepare for a job interview at Exemplar Health Care

Know Your Nursing Skills

Make sure you can confidently discuss your clinical skills and experiences. Be prepared to give examples of how you've applied these skills in real-life situations, especially in complex care settings.

Understand Person-Centred Care

Familiarise yourself with the principles of person-centred care. Be ready to explain how you would implement these principles in your nursing practice, particularly in supporting individuals with complex needs.

Demonstrate Teamwork

Exemplar Health Care values teamwork highly. Prepare to share examples of how you've worked effectively within a team, highlighting your role in promoting collaboration and support among colleagues.

Showcase Your Knowledge of Legislation

Brush up on relevant legislation such as the Mental Capacity Act and Deprivation of Liberty Safeguards. Be ready to discuss how you would apply this knowledge in your nursing practice to ensure compliance and best practices.
